Output 63324a76f51aa4b654cadd526a75ec1efea52a48e267c52beb74b3ee614944ae:2

value
3455562
script pubkey
OP_0 OP_PUSHBYTES_20 43f9f0d56c8e2af1121702a8eb627381039db05f
address
ltc1qg0ulp4tv3c40zyshq25wkcnnsypemvzlhfe4pr
transaction
63324a76f51aa4b654cadd526a75ec1efea52a48e267c52beb74b3ee614944ae
spent
true